Individual swimming events refer to competitive swimming races where each swimmer competes on their own, without the aid of teammates.

Key Features

  • Competitive racing
  • Individual performance
  • Various stroke styles (freestyle, backstroke, butterfly, breaststroke)
  • Different race distances (50m, 100m, 200m, etc.)
